Makes me appreciate all the details and complexity of the original designs.
After seeing the rest of these photos, it looks like they ran out of money.
And they're not re-imagined at all, or even simplified, so much as dumbed down.
An "Equity Waiver" Cats.
EDIT: I'm all for re-imagining a show like "Cats." But that means re-imagination, not the same exact thing with less money. Change the concept of the designs. THAT's re-imagination.
Maybe the cats all look like toys or figurines on a shelf or in playroom box. Maybe the cats all look like children's illustrations from books. Maybe they're all in black-and-white like impressionistic pencil drawings, with only minor touches of color for impact.
Maybe they are Grand Kabuki style, or like circus clowns, or maybe they have stage puppet counterparts to each of them.
Those are all "re-imagined" concepts.
Not less makeup lines and cheaper costumes, based on the originals.
